Mission Accomplished for Creta Maris Green Team
Striving to raise environmental awareness and encourage locals and visitors to protect Crete’s diverse natural resources, the Creta Maris Beach Resort in Hersonissos, Crete, added one more “green” activity to a series of ongoing efforts.
On July 24, a group of volunteers from the hotel that included visitors and locals joined forces to de-weed and clean the shore and the surrounding areas of rubbish.
Known as the Creta Maris Green Team, each year the hotel organizes environmental activities with the support of volunteers who participate in everything from tree planting to whitewashing. The team supports the efforts of the Region of Crete, the Heraklion Prefecture and the Heraklion municipalities.
The hotel celebrated one more distinction earlier this summer when it was singled out for water quality, safety and environmental management, receiving the coveted Blue Flag beach certification.
The Creta Maris Beach Resort, part of the Metaxas Group, has operated since 1975 with a capacity of 680 rooms, suites and bungalows, six restaurants, seven bars, seven swimming pools, a gym, spa, children’s facilities, conference hall, and a great space for outdoor and indoor activities.
Besides a series of “firsts” including being the first hotel in Greece in 1995 to obtain the ISO 9001 International Quality Certificate, the Creta Maris is also among the few enterprises in the country to accommodate golfers with one of the largest golf courses in Greece.
